帝国cms 多数据表问题
时间 : 2023-12-15 11:25: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案

帝国CMS是一款功能强大的内容管理系统。它允许用户创建和管理多个数据表,以满足不同的需求。然而,在使用过程中,有时会遇到一些问题与挑战。

多数据表问题主要包括以下几个方面:

1. 数据表的创建和管理:在使用帝国CMS创建多个数据表时,需要考虑命名、字段设置、索引等问题。如果表名重复或字段设置不合理,可能会导致数据冗余或查询效率低下。

2. 数据表之间的关联:在某些场景下,可能需要将多个数据表进行关联,以实现数据的共享和联动。这就需要在设计和使用过程中合理地设置表之间的关系,如主键、外键等。

3. 数据表的维护和备份:随着数据的累积,数据表的维护和备份变得尤为重要。帝国CMS提供了一些自动化工具和功能,以帮助用户管理和维护数据表,如数据备份、数据清理等。

4. 数据表的性能优化:随着数据量的增加,可能会遇到数据查询速度慢、负载高等问题。这就要求进行数据表的性能优化,如索引的添加、数据结构的调整等,以提高系统的响应速度。

针对多数据表问题,我们可以采取以下一些解决方案:

1. 设计合理的数据库架构:在创建数据表时,要考虑到数据之间的关联关系和查询需求,合理划分数据表,减少数据冗余,并确保数据表之间的关联关系正确。

2. 使用适当的索引:在数据表中添加合适的索引以加快数据查询速度。但要注意,索引过多可能会导致写入性能下降,因此需要在性能和写入需求之间进行权衡。

3. 定期维护和清理数据表:定期进行数据表的维护和清理,删除不再需要的数据,以减少数据库的负载和提高查询效率。

4. 监控和优化系统性能:使用监控工具对系统性能进行监测,发现性能瓶颈并及时采取相应的优化措施,以提高系统的整体性能。

总而言之,帝国CMS的多数据表问题并不是无法解决的。通过合理的设计、合适的索引、定期的维护和优化,我们可以充分利用帝国CMS的多数据表功能,并确保系统的高效性和稳定性。

其他答案

帝国CMS是一款功能强大的内容管理系统,它提供了多数据表功能,可以帮助网站管理员更好地管理和组织数据。然而,使用多数据表功能可能会遇到一些问题,下面是一些常见问题的解决方法:

1. 如何创建多个数据表?

在帝国CMS中,创建多个数据表非常简单。首先,在后台管理界面找到"插件管理"选项,然后选择"数据表管理"。在这里,您可以创建新的数据表,定义表格的字段和属性,并保存设置。您还可以设置不同数据表之间的关联关系和约束条件。

2. 如何在多个数据表之间建立关联关系?

帝国CMS提供了强大的关联关系功能,可以让不同的数据表之间建立关联关系。在数据表管理界面,选择要建立关联关系的两个数据表,然后通过设置字段的关联关系来实现。您可以选择设置一对一关联、一对多关联或多对多关联关系,具体操作可以参考帝国CMS的帮助文档或在线教程。

3. 如何在多数据表中进行查询和筛选?

在帝国CMS中,您可以通过使用查询语言或者图形化的查询构建工具来进行多数据表的查询和筛选。通过编写SQL语句,您可以在多个数据表中进行联合查询、内连接、外连接等操作,从而获取到您需要的数据。另外,帝国CMS还内置了强大的图形化查询构建工具,可以帮助您快速构建复杂的查询语句。

4. 如何解决多数据表之间的表关联冲突?

在使用多数据表功能时,有时可能会出现数据表关联冲突的情况,例如字段类型不匹配、关联字段为空等。为了解决这些问题,您可以先检查数据表的字段类型和属性是否设置正确,并确保关联字段的值不为空。如果问题仍然存在,可以尝试重新建立关联关系或者修改数据表的结构。

总结来说,帝国CMS的多数据表功能提供了强大的数据管理和组织能力,但在使用过程中可能会遇到一些问题。通过了解操作步骤、参考帮助文档以及咨询技术支持,您可以解决这些问题,并更好地利用多数据表功能来管理您的网站数据。